Double Glazing Repairs Near Me

Replacement-Doors-300x200.jpgDouble-glazed windows are excellent at keeping heat in and cold out but, over time, they may become damaged and need repairs. Here are some common repair costs for double glazed windows and what makes them more or less costly.

It is important to note that any temporary fixes will not last long and will require to be replaced sooner rather than later. Get advice from a professional for permanent solutions.

Misted panes

Double glazing is a highly efficient way to shield your home from elements outside. It consists of two panes glass that are separated by a spacer bar, and sealed to create an airtight seal. The gap is filled with dehydrated air or inert gases, and primary seals and secondary seals are employed to prevent leaks and condensation. Problems can occur when the gas is not present and the windows are exposed to moisture. This is why double glazing is regarded as'misty'.

When the outside air warms faster than the glass inside and reaches the "dewpoint" (i.e. when water vapour begins to form). When the double glazing's air becomes saturated with moisture, it begins to condense on the glass's colder side.

There are a myriad of reasons for misty windows. They are caused by ageing and natural degradation. Regular cleaning with harsh chemicals and oil-based products can also be a cause due to the solvents they use break down the seals and allow moisture in. If you're concerned about the condition of your double-glazing it's important to find a FENSA-regulated windows installer that can provide professional assistance and repairs.

Double-glazed windows that appear cloudy can look ugly and decrease the effectiveness of windows, which can lead to higher energy bills. Do what you can to prevent further deterioration, and to reduce the impact of your household's energy bills.

The good news is it is possible to repair misty glass without having to replace the entire unit. Draughts

Draughts are cold breezes that blow through gaps in doors and windows. If they're coming from the bottom of the door or through other parts of the frame These cold air draughts can cost you money and make you feel uncomfortable. There are methods to stop draughts from coming in, and they're often very simple. A lot of them can be done by an experienced DIYer without a carpenter.

There are a myriad of ways to stop draughts, including installing a double-sided draught excluder to the base of your door. This is a far cheaper alternative to a traditional 'door snake'. You can also add brush strips or weather seals made of foam, or rubber draught excluders on your window frames. They are self-adhesive and come in various thicknesses. A quick search on the internet will show a variety of products to choose from Some are even recyclable.

You can also install seals or draught excluders at the top of your door, where they can stop warm air from entering and cold air from entering. They are also simple to install and can be purchased for less than PS10 at DIY stores or online.

Another easy and quick solution is to apply caulk or silicone sealant to the area between the door and the frame. It is crucial to be aware of the edges and bottom of your door. If you're installing them yourself you should ensure that the silicon or caulk has dried properly to give an effective seal.

Draughts are a typical issue when you have double-glazed windows, but they're relatively easy to solve. With a little research and a few handy tricks to use, you can keep your double glazed windows looking beautiful and avoid those cold drafts. Cracks

Double glazing is a significant investment so when it begins to crack it's a real worry. A cracked glass pane is not just ugly, but also allows all the heat that you've created in your home to escape. It can allow burglars into your property. Knowing what causes a cracked double-glazed glass window is essential to avoid it repeating the same thing.

The stress of thermal is a typical cause of cracks in double glazing. This occurs when extreme changes in temperature cause the windows to expand and contract at different rates, which causes cracks to form as they do so. This could occur when you open a door or turn on the heater.
